'The Voice' NBC Season 8 Announces Pharrell Returning With Christina Aguilera to Coaches Seats with Adam Levine and Blake Shelton
NBC's hit show "The Voice" has announced the official coaching line-up for Season 8. New coach this current season (Season 7) Pharrell Williams will be returning for a second straight season, meaning that Usher will not be back (he was a part of Seasons 4 & 6).
First-time coach Gwen Stefani will be replaced by returning original judge Christina Aguilera, who originally sat out this season due to her pregnancy. This turned out to be a great thing as Gwen has been a fantastic addition to the show and really brings a cool 'band' element to the show, especially from a female perspective which is great to have.
Blake Shelton and Adam Levine, who have been there since the show began in Spring 2011 will also be returning. Their chemistry and banter has made the show a staple to watch for fans every season.
"We are excited to welcome Christina back to her red chair and can't wait to see how she mixes things up among Adam, Blake and Pharrell, in what will be an incredibly competitive competition" said Paul Telegdy, NBC's President of Alternative and Late Night Programming to TheWrap. "These four talented artists are at the top of their game as musicians and as coaches. The mentoring is sure to be intense and the stakes will be high."
CeeLo Green will not be returning to the show with the legal problems he is facing stemming from accusations that he slipped a woman the drug ecstasy.
"The Voice" Season 7 has not missed a beat with the rotating judge formula. It opened the 2014 Fall television season as the #1 reality show in primetime and the #2 overall entertainment show of the four main networks.
